1. Bar Charts – A Visual Stab at Comparison

Bar charts are like the classic sports stars of the data visualization world—the reliable and simple. They efficiently display discrete data and comparisons among categories like apples versus oranges by length. The effectiveness of bar charts is in their clarity: viewers can easily compare the sizes of the bars and discern which category is the highest performer or laggard.

2. Line Charts – Pathing the Trends

Line charts are like the travel brochures of the data visualization world—showcasing scenic routes and revealing the path ahead. They provide a narrative of data changes over time, making it easier to spot trends, patterns, or anomalies in historical data. It’s a powerful tool for investors, researchers, and anyone else who needs to monitor the evolution of a variable over time.

3. Pie Charts – Slicing the Pie for Insights

Pie charts are often likened to the slices of a cake, offering a direct comparison of parts to the whole. Ideal for illustrating proportions, each slice represents a segment’s contribution to the total. While they might not be the most versatile when dealing with a large number of categories, their simplicity and visual impact make them popular in presentations and reports where an emphasis is placed on the relative size of different segments.

4. Scatter Plots – Mapping the Relationships

Scatter plots are like treasure maps in a sea of data. They plot individual data points on an X-Y axis to visually identify correlations, clusters, or trends between two variables. Often used in scientific research and statistical analysis, they can reveal patterns in complex datasets that might not be apparent from raw numbers.

5. Heat Maps – A Colorful Insight into Density

Heat maps are akin to high-resolution thermal imaging, allowing audiences to quickly perceive spatial relationships and identify regions of high and low activity or density. They employ color gradients to intensify the display of data, and are particularly useful in visualizing data volumes or traffic patterns. Heat maps can also indicate the intensity or magnitude at specific points in the data matrix.

6. Area Charts – Layering the Depth

Comparable to a layered cake, area charts layer lines across the entire axis to highlight changes over time and the magnitude of different data series. They are not only aesthetically pleasing but also effective in showing how different data series relate to each other and to the whole. Perfect for analyzing cumulative totals and the impact of events that occur over a period.

7. Histograms – Cataloging the Distribution

Histograms are like the catalogues of a library for storing and presenting grouped data in intervals, or bins. They help to identify the shape of data distribution, show frequency distribution, and reveal potential outliers or patterns within the data. Histograms are extremely useful for understanding the range of a data set, the mode or peak frequency, and the skew of the data distribution.
